Raven Banner Entertainment has kicked off 2016 with a number of business deals, announcing a new production arm and inking an output deal with Buffalo Gal Pictures.

  • The new division, Berserker, kicks off with an agreement to coproduce thriller The Last Step with U.K’s Moviehouse Entertainment and French prodcos Seven 52 and Right 35. The Canada-U.K.-France copro is to be shot in Saskatchewan in fall 2016.

Moviehouse will handle international sales of the film, which will be directed by Frederic Petitjean. Producers on The Last Step are Laurent Tolleron of Seven 52 and Corinne Benichou and Florence Moos of Eight 35. Michael Paszt, James Fler, Andrew Hunt and Mark Montague will serve as producers for Berserker, and Mark Vennis and Gray Phillips will produce for Moviehouse. The film will star Jean Reno and Sarah Lind.

On the distribution side, Raven Banner and Buffalo Gal also announced the two companies have inked an output deal for a slate of genre films. Produced through Buffalo Gals’ genre-focused label Insidious Pictures, the agreement will see Raven Banner handling Canadian distribution and global sales. The films to be developed and produced via the output deal will focus on auteur-driven, elevated genre films made on a modest budget and geared toward domestic and international audiences.

The output deal was negotiated by Buffalo Gal’s VP of sales and marketing Isaac Clements and Raven Banner partners James Fler, Andrew Hunt and Michael Paszt.
